Why doesn't an eclipse happen every month?
The Moon orbits Earth once every 27.3 days, passing between the Earth and Sun at every New Moon. However, its orbit is tilted by 5.14° relative to Earth's orbital plane (the ecliptic). In most months, the Moon's shadow passes either safely above or below the Earth. An eclipse can only occur when a New or Full Moon coincides exactly with one of the two orbital intersections called Nodes.
